在现代网页设计中,SVG(可缩放矢量图形)因其高质量和灵活性而被广泛应用。尤其在交互式动画领域,SVG点击动画不仅能增强用户体验,还能提升网站的整体视觉效果。本文将从基础概念入手,深入探讨SVG点击动画的设计技巧、工具使用、兼容性问题及未来发展趋势。
什么是SVG点击动画
SVG是一种基于XML的图像格式,支持无损缩放,非常适合用于网页设计中的图标、插图等元素。点击动画则是通过用户交互触发的动态效果,如按钮点击时的颜色变化、路径绘制动画等。这些动画不仅能让页面更加生动有趣,还能引导用户的注意力,提升操作体验。

实际案例展示
以某电商网站为例,在商品详情页中,用户点击“加入购物车”按钮时,按钮会逐渐变色并弹出一个确认框,同时显示商品已成功添加到购物车的提示信息。这种简单的点击动画极大地提升了用户的购买欲望和满意度。再比如,在线教育平台上的课程卡片,当用户点击感兴趣的内容时,卡片会翻转展示更多详细信息,这一过程同样借助了SVG点击动画技术。
常用设计方法和工具使用技巧
要创建出色的SVG点击动画,首先需要掌握一些基本的设计方法。例如,使用CSS3中的transition属性可以轻松实现平滑过渡效果;而animation属性则适合于更复杂的动画序列。此外,GreenSock Animation Platform (GSAP) 是一个强大的JavaScript库,能够提供更加精细的控制和更高的性能表现。
对于初学者来说,Adobe Illustrator是一个非常友好的工具,它允许设计师直接导出SVG文件,并且可以在代码层面进行进一步优化。另一个值得推荐的工具是Figma,它不仅支持团队协作,还提供了丰富的插件生态系统,帮助开发者快速生成高质量的SVG动画。
兼容性和性能优化建议
尽管SVG具有良好的跨浏览器兼容性,但在实际开发过程中仍可能遇到一些问题。例如,某些旧版本的IE浏览器对SVG的支持不够完善,这就要求开发者采取适当的降级方案或使用Polyfill来确保最佳体验。另外,过度使用复杂动画可能会导致页面加载缓慢,影响用户体验。为此,建议采用以下几种优化策略:
SVG动画技术的发展趋势与应用前景
随着Web技术的不断进步,SVG点击动画的应用场景也将越来越广泛。未来的网页设计将更加注重个性化和互动性,这意味着SVG动画将成为不可或缺的一部分。无论是响应式设计还是渐进式Web应用(PWA),SVG都能以其独特的特性满足不同需求。预计在未来几年内,我们将看到更多创新性的SVG动画出现在各类网站上,为用户提供前所未有的沉浸式体验。
总之,SVG点击动画作为一种有效的设计手段,正在改变着我们构建网页的方式。通过合理运用上述技巧和工具,你可以为你的项目增添更多亮点,吸引更多访客停留并参与互动。
— THE END —
服务介绍
联系电话:17723342546(微信同号)